KUALA LUMPUR, May 14 — A 16-year-old teenager was found dead, believed to have fallen from the third floor of a shop lot in Kuching after she conducted an online poll to decide if she should kill herself or not.

According to online news portal Astro Awani, Padawan district police chief Supt Aidil Bolhassan said the teenager had conducted the voting via Instagram.

“As many as 69 per cent of the teenager’s Instagram friends had supported the decision for her to kill herself via a voting poll which was uploaded at around 3pm yesterday,” Aidil said.

The teen had reportedly posted the headline “‘Really Important, Help Me Choose D/L” on the voting poll.

“D” reportedly meant “die” while “L” stands for “live”.

The teen had also uploaded a Facebook status that read: ‘WANNA QUIT F**KING LIFE I’M TIRED.’

“The teenager was believed to have felt stressed when her stepfather married a Vietnamese woman and seldom returned to their home,” Aidil was quoted as saying.

Her body was found at about 8pm by a member of the public who then reported the discovery to the Batu Kawa Police Station.

Aidil said the body was brought to the Sarawak General Hospital Forensic Department for a post-mortem, which was scheduled to take place this evening.

No criminal elements were detected at the scene and the case has been classified as sudden death, he added.

*In Malaysia, suicide helpline Befrienders offers free and confidential support 24 hours a day via 03-79568145.
